DuoGeek Blocks 0.1.1 - Authenticated (Contributor+) Stored Cross-Site Scripting

medium

The DuoGeek Blocks pl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Stored Cross-Site Scripting in versions up to 0.1.1 due to insufficient input sanitization and output escaping. This makes it possible for authenticated attackers, with contributor-level access and above, to inject arbitrary web scripts in pages that will execute...
